Ingalls & Snyder LLC Lux Health Tech Acquisition Corp. Transaction History
Ingalls & Snyder LLC
- $2.56 Billion
- Q3 2024
Shares
3 transactions
Others Institutions Holding LUXAW
# of Institutions
1Shares Held
200KCall Options Held
0Put Options Held
0About Lux Health Tech Acquisition Corp.
- Ticker LUXAW
- Exchange NASDAQ
- Shares Outstandng 34,500,000